The latest “tech” layoffs come to Ursa Major
Unfortunately, Ursa Major is the latest company to have implemented a round of layoffs, toptechtrends.com/2023/06/07/layoffs-hit-rocket-engine-maker-ursa-major/”>affecting at least 15 people. Those include quality specialists and propulsion engineers. The company, which develops and manufactures engines for space launch and hypersonic applications, has had some toptechtrends.com/2023/04/24/ursa-major-to-provide-engines-for-the-upper-stage-of-astras-new-rocket/”>major wins in recent months, but these layoffs certainly suggest trouble is afoot.

More news from TC and beyond
- Albedo, an Earth observation startup, is opening a new 10,000-square-foot facility to support the manufacturing of three-four satellites at once. (Albedo)
- Hydrosat, a climate tech company that uses satellite sensors to measure water stress and drought, acquired Irriwatch and its irrigation management software. (SpaceNews)
- NASA is spending $45 million to seed hundreds of small aerospace businesses, with awardees pursuing everything from in-space transportation to microbial monitoring for spacecraft. (toptechtrends.com/2023/06/07/nasa-spends-45m-to-seed-tech-from-hundreds-of-space-businesses/”>TechCrunch)
- Nuview has raised $15 million so far for its lidar satellite constellation, from investors including actor Leonardo DiCaprio. (toptechtrends.com/2023/06/06/nuview-hit-15m-leonardo-dicaprio/”>TechCrunch)
- SpaceX launched a cargo resupply mission to the International Space Station carrying a pair of new solar panels, scientific research and fresh fruit (among other things). (toptechtrends.com/2023/06/05/spacex-launches-cargo-resupply-mission-to-iss/”>TechCrunch)
- United Launch Alliance conducted a key test of the integrated Vulcan rocket, firing up two Blue Origin-built BE-4 engines. (ULA)
